Rental Registration: Oakland vs San Leandro
How do rental registration rules compare between Oakland, CA and San Leandro, CA?
San Leandro has fewer restrictions than Oakland.
Oakland, CA
Alameda County
Oakland requires all rental property owners to pay the Rent Adjustment Program fee and register with the city. The fee funds the Rent Adjustment Program which administers rent control and just-cause eviction protections.

San Leandro requires landlords to register rental units with the Rent Review Program and report rent increases through the Rent Review Board.

Oakland FAQ
Do I need to register my rental in Oakland?
All residential rental property owners must pay the annual Rent Adjustment Program fee and be registered with the city's business tax system.
What happens if I don't pay the RAP fee?
Delinquent landlords face penalties, cannot pursue certain rent adjustments, and as of 2024, are barred from conducting no-fault evictions.
San Leandro FAQ
Who oversees rental registration in San Leandro?
The Rent Review Board, staffed through the City Manager office, administers the program and hears rent increase petitions.
Is a business license required for small landlords?
Yes, San Leandro requires a business license for residential rental activity regardless of the number of units.
